About This Item

London England: Cassel & Co, 1976. Murder, armed robbery, rape, vicious assault, riot - the American crime rate was spiralling upwards at an alarming rate. FBI Director Vernon Tynan had the President's full backing for his controversial 35th Amendment to the Constitution of the United States which would suspend the Bill of Rights and all personal liberties in case of nationall emergency.
